Assessing the Legitimacy of TikTok Shop
When you’re shopping on TikTok Shop, it’s smart to check out seller credibility, buyer protection policies, and user reviews. Paying attention to these things helps you decide if it’s a safe place to spend your money.
Evaluating Seller Credibility
Look for verified sellers—they’ve got a blue checkmark next to their name. TikTok confirms their identity, so you’re less likely to get scammed.
Dig into seller profiles. Are there clear product descriptions and good photos? Does the seller reply to questions? It’s also worth checking their reputation outside TikTok. A quick search can tell you a lot.
Understanding Buyer Protection Policies
TikTok Shop has buyer protection in place. They use secure payment options like PayPal and Stripe, so your financial info stays protected.
Always read the refund and return policies before buying. If something goes wrong, knowing your options can save you a headache. TikTok Shop sometimes helps resolve disputes, which adds another layer of safety.
Analyzing User Reviews and Trust Signals
User reviews are gold when you’re deciding if a seller is legit. Products with lots of reviews usually come from real, established sellers.
Check both the good and the bad feedback. Trust signals like high ratings, fast response times, and happy customers are all good signs. Focus on these details to make better decisions.

Recognizing and Avoiding Scams
Scams can pop up anywhere online, and TikTok Shop is no exception. The good news is that most are easy to spot once you know what to look for. Staying alert to the warning signs can help you shop with confidence and avoid falling into common traps.
Start by being cautious of deals that seem too good to be true. If a product is listed at a fraction of its usual price, especially from an unknown seller, it’s worth questioning. Scammers often lure shoppers with unrealistic discounts to push low‑quality or fake items.
Next, check the seller’s profile carefully. A lack of reviews, vague product descriptions, or missing contact details should raise a red flag. On the flip side, established sellers usually have detailed listings, verified badges, and plenty of customer feedback to back them up.
Finally, never agree to complete a purchase outside TikTok Shop’s official checkout system. Scammers may try to move the conversation to direct messages or other platforms, asking for payment through unprotected methods. Sticking to TikTok’s secure payment process ensures your money and personal information are protected.

Tips for Sellers to Increase Visibility and Sales
Try using trending hashtags like #TikTokMadeMeBuyIt to draw more eyes to your shop. Post fun, creative videos that really show off your products—people love content that feels real and entertaining.
Engage with your audience by replying to comments and DMs. That personal touch builds trust. Team up with popular creators to reach even more people. Their shout-outs can do wonders for your credibility.
Keep an eye on your analytics. See which videos work best, and adjust your approach as you go. It’s all about learning what clicks with your audience.
Capitalizing on #TikTokMadeMeBuyIt
#TikTokMadeMeBuyIt has become a huge trend for small businesses. Make videos that put your products in fun, relatable situations. Show off what makes them special, or offer discounts to tempt buyers.
Encourage your customers to share their own experiences. User-generated content feels genuine and can act as a great testimonial. Running giveaways that require users to share your content can also boost your reach.
Keep an ear out for trending sounds and challenges. If you can tie your posts to what’s hot, you’ll have a better shot at making the For You Page—and that’s where the magic happens.

How can consumers verify the authenticity of a TikTok Shop?
Look for the verified badge on the seller’s profile. Check for positive reviews and high ratings, and maybe do a little digging outside TikTok to see if they’re legit elsewhere.
What are the indicators of a trustworthy TikTok Shop seller?
Trustworthy sellers usually have high ratings, lots of good reviews, and a clear return policy. Detailed product info and prompt replies to questions are good signs, too.
How does TikTok Shop ensure the security of customer transactions?
TikTok Shop uses secure payment systems to keep your details safe. They want you to pay through the app, which helps cut down on fraud.
What should buyers consider before making a purchase on TikTok Shop?
Check out the seller’s reviews and ratings. Compare product details and prices with similar items, and make sure you know the return policy in case things don’t work out.
Are there any buyer protection policies in place on TikTok Shop?
Yep, TikTok Shop has buyer protection policies. These usually cover item quality and sometimes offer warranties. It’s worth reading up on these for peace of mind.
What steps should be taken if a buyer has a complaint about a TikTok Shop purchase?
If you run into a problem with your TikTok Shop order, start by reaching out to the seller right in the app. Let them know what’s going on—try to be clear and share any details that might help sort things out.
Still not getting anywhere? You can always bring your complaint to TikTok’s customer support. They’ll step in and try to help you find a solution.
